Are Fermented Foods Good for Arthritis?

4 min read

Recent Stanford research has shown that consuming fermented foods can increase the diversity of the gut microbiome and decrease inflammation. This has sparked significant interest in the potential of fermented foods to manage conditions driven by chronic inflammation, such as arthritis.

The Connection Between Gut Health and Arthritis

For many years, the link between diet and arthritis was not fully understood. However, emerging research points to the gut microbiome—the trillions of microorganisms living in our digestive tract—as a key player in regulating immune function and inflammation. In autoimmune conditions like rheumatoid arthritis (RA), an imbalance in the gut microbiome, known as dysbiosis, is believed to contribute to the body's inflammatory response. By introducing beneficial bacteria, or probiotics, through fermented foods, the goal is to rebalance the gut, modulate the immune system, and ultimately reduce the systemic inflammation that drives arthritis symptoms.

How Fermented Foods May Help Manage Arthritis

Modulating the Immune System

Fermented foods contain live probiotic cultures that interact directly with the immune cells lining the gut. This interaction helps to regulate the body's immune response, preventing it from overreacting and causing harmful inflammation in the joints. For individuals with RA, this modulation can be particularly beneficial, potentially reducing the severity and frequency of flare-ups. Some studies have also observed a reduction in inflammatory proteins, such as interleukin 6, after regular consumption of fermented foods.

Producing Anti-Inflammatory Compounds

Beyond the probiotics themselves, the fermentation process generates numerous bioactive compounds with anti-inflammatory effects.

  • Short-Chain Fatty Acids (SCFAs): The beneficial bacteria in fermented foods produce SCFAs like butyrate, which have potent anti-inflammatory properties.
  • Bioactive Peptides: Found in fermented dairy and soy, these peptides can help regulate the immune system and support bone health.
  • Antioxidants: Fermentation can enhance the antioxidant activity of ingredients, helping to neutralize free radicals that contribute to joint damage.

Enhancing Nutrient Absorption

Fermentation can increase the bioavailability of essential nutrients that support joint health. For instance, the fermentation of soy can lead to higher levels of vitamin K2, which plays a role in bone metabolism and calcium regulation. Additionally, fermented foods often contain enzymes that can aid in the digestion and absorption of other vitamins and minerals.

Best Fermented Foods for Arthritis

Here are some of the most recommended fermented foods for individuals looking to support their joint health:

  • Kimchi: A Korean staple made from fermented cabbage and other vegetables, rich in probiotics and anti-inflammatory compounds like isothiocyanates.
  • Kefir: A fermented milk drink with a broader range of probiotic strains than yogurt, it is known to support a diverse gut microbiome.
  • Sauerkraut: Made from fermented cabbage, this European dish is a source of probiotics and compounds that help fight inflammation.
  • Tempeh: A fermented soybean product, tempeh is a great source of protein and has potent antioxidant and anti-inflammatory properties.
  • Miso: This fermented soybean paste, popular in Japanese cuisine, contains a wealth of beneficial compounds and has been linked to reduced inflammation.
  • Kombucha: A fermented black or green tea that contains probiotics and polyphenols with antioxidant and anti-inflammatory effects.
  • Fermented Turmeric: The fermentation of turmeric can boost the bioavailability and anti-inflammatory action of its active compound, curcumin.

Fermented vs. Non-Fermented Foods for Arthritis

Feature Fermented Foods Non-Fermented Foods (e.g., raw vegetables)
Microbiome Impact Introduces live probiotics, which can increase gut microbial diversity and directly modulate immune responses. Can serve as prebiotics (fiber), feeding existing gut bacteria, but do not introduce new, live cultures.
Inflammatory Markers Research has shown a reduction in key inflammatory markers, such as interleukin 6, after regular consumption. While anti-inflammatory, large-scale studies have not shown the same reproducible effect on reducing systemic inflammatory proteins as fermented foods.
Nutrient Bioavailability The fermentation process can break down anti-nutrients like phytates, making minerals easier to absorb. Raw foods contain many nutrients, but anti-nutrients can sometimes hinder their absorption.
Digestion The predigestion by microbes can make the food easier to digest for some individuals. Digestion relies entirely on the body's own enzymes, which can be difficult for some.

Potential Downsides and Considerations

While generally beneficial, it is important to introduce fermented foods gradually, as some individuals may experience initial digestive upset. Additionally, some commercially produced options may be high in sodium, which should be monitored, especially for those with hypertension. People with histamine intolerance or a weakened immune system should exercise caution and consult a healthcare provider before increasing their intake. A balanced approach, as part of a broader anti-inflammatory diet like the Mediterranean diet, is often the most effective strategy.
